Several have heard the phrase “Texas is back.” That hasn’t entirely been the case for the Longhorns football program over recent years, but one coach seems to be under the impression that it very much could be the case for 2022.

When the latest Preseason Coaches Poll was released, the usual suspects received first-place votes. The top-5, in order, were Alabama (54 first-place votes), Ohio State (5 first-place votes), Georgia (6 first-place votes), Clemson and Notre Dame.

Outside of Alabama, Ohio State and Georgia, the Longhorns oddly received one first-place vote, finishing at No. 18 overall, which put them directly ahead of Wake Forest and just behind Miami. And, of course, Twitter had plenty to say about that.

Texas finished out last season with a 5-7 overall record and has finished the past three seasons with 7, 8 and 10 wins, respectively. It will be interesting to see how things shake out with the team as it prepares to move into the SEC in 2025 along with the Oklahoma Sooners.
